Kansas Race Recap



Trevor Bayne finished 18th in the Hollywood Casino 400 at Kansas Speedway on Sunday afternoon in his No. 6 AdvoCare Ford Fusion.   

Bayne started the weekend off by qualifying 19th on Friday afternoon, after advancing into second round of knockout qualifying.  Bayne took the green flag with the rest of the field and quickly began to slip back to 33rd with a very loose handling race car in 19 laps.  A caution at lap 31 when the 26 car pounded setup teams to come down pit road for adjustments, Bayne would leave in 30th position. 
 
Bayne would steadily work himself up as the race progressed through the run, but a battle with AJ Allmendinger brought some conflict.  Bayne had worked to pass the 47 car for over 15 laps, each time with Allmendinger blocking him.  Bayne eventually made the run around the 47 but the two cars made contact.  

Bayne would fall a lap down to the race leaders just passed the 100 lap mark of the race.  His No. 6 AdvoCare Ford went to the tight side.  However, even being one lap down to the race leaders he would progress through the running order.  He was in 19th at lap 171, and had moved to 16th by lap 225.  He would keep his track position in the top-20 throughout the latter stages of the race and was able to finish 18th after battling with teammate Greg Biffle late.

"Overall this was a good weekend for this AdvoCare team." Bayne said after the event.  "We came out out of the truck with good speed in practice and were able to put together a good afternoon.  Now it's on to Talladega. Hopefully we can get a win for everyone at Roush Fenway who works tirelessly on these cars each week."
